I used them in November and had a great experience! Their guys met us when we got off the boat with a sign with our name on it. They took us on a boat to Goff's Caye where we snorkeled nearby before heading to the Caye for lunch. The guides were fantastic and really made the trip fun!

 

Couple of things to know:

 

We arrived at the time they specified but we ended up waiting another 45 minutes while they got more people signed up for the tour. This wasn't a huge deal as we just hung around the shops.

 

 

The water was clear and warm but there weren't a ton of different fish.

 

 

You need to be in good physical condition to get in and out of the boat.

 

 

There is chicken and lobster available for purchase at the caye. I think it was less than $10 but can't remember exactly. The caye is basically a tiny island. You can practically throw a baseball from one end to the other.

"Getting in and out of the boat". Are you referring to when you arrive on the island or is that for snorkeling?

 

Mostly when you get in and out of the boat when it is at the dock (either in Belize City or at the Caye). You have to climb down into the boat. There were several elderly and obese people that really struggled and had to have 3 crew members help them.

Just returned from doing this excursion to Goffs Caye. We started a little later than expected. Our confirmation sheet stated 9-9:45 is when we would depart but didn't head to the boat until 10:15. Belize time is an hour behind the ship time too so we just sat around and waited for over 2 hours. But once we got going, it was wonderful. The island is a little slice of paradise to say the least. They have steps in and out of the boat so other than waves making the boat rock, I didn't see anyone having any trouble getting on or off.
